Revisions to temperatures recorded within this market's timeframe will be considered until the first datapoint for the following date has been published, after which any alterations will not be considered.**Latest numerical weather prediction guidance from ECMWF and GFS ensembles, together with AEMET’s official forecast, places Madrid’s maximum on 11 July near 37–38 °C.** Clear skies, strong daytime insolation under a persistent subtropical ridge, and light southerly or calm winds are expected to allow efficient boundary-layer heating, while the city’s urban heat-island effect adds 1–2 °C relative to surrounding rural stations. Ensemble spread remains modest at the 48–72-hour range, supporting the market’s concentration on the 37 °C and 38 °C bins; any late-model shift toward slightly stronger subsidence or reduced cloud cover could push probabilities toward 39 °C, whereas an earlier sea-breeze intrusion or increased low-level moisture would favor the lower side of the distribution. Updated high-resolution runs and the next AEMET bulletin are the next key data points.
